Bangalore, Jun 23 (UNI) Twenty-four probables to pick the Indian Test team to tour Sri Lanka in July, will undergo a week-long training camp at Karnataka State Cricket Association (KSCA) grounds here from tomorrow.
India is scheduled to play three test matches in the emerald isles with the first match beginning on July 23.
Team India Captain Anil Kumble would be incharge of the camp in the absence of the National Coach Gary Kirsten who is with the one-day squad to play in the Asia Cup in Pakistan from tomorrow.
The programme, according to a KSCA source, include net practice, bowling and fielding drills besides regular physical exercise and stints in the GYM.
The players attending the camp are: Anil Kumble(Capt), V V S Laxman, Rahul Dravid, Zaheer Khan, Wasim Jaffer, Harbhajan Singh, Akash Chopra, Romesh Pawar, Dinesh Karthik, S Sreesanth, Mohammed Kaif, Vinay Kumar, Vijay Kumar, Basant Monti, Mundeep Hangla, Samed Fallah, Sandi Bose, Pritamjit Das, Pankaj Singh, Munaf Patel, Yo Mahesh, Anit Mishra, Marish Parmar and Abdulla Iqbal.
